Here is a composition on what can be done to eradicate poverty in your area or village:
Poverty remains a significant challenge in many communities, hindering development and limiting human potential. Eradicating poverty in our area requires a concerted effort, focusing on practical, sustainable solutions that empower individuals and strengthen the local economy.
One fundamental step is to enhance access to quality education and vocational training. Investing in local schools, providing scholarships, and establishing skill-building centers can equip residents with the knowledge and abilities needed for better employment opportunities. This includes digital literacy programs and practical trades like carpentry, tailoring, or mechanics, which are in demand locally.
Promoting economic empowerment through sustainable agriculture and small businesses is crucial. Supporting farmers with modern techniques, access to improved seeds, and direct market linkages can increase their income. Additionally, fostering local entrepreneurship through microfinance initiatives, business mentorship, and accessible credit can help residents start and grow small enterprises, creating jobs within the community.
Improving essential infrastructure and basic services directly impacts poverty reduction. Developing better roads facilitates access to markets and services, while ensuring reliable electricity supports small businesses and education. Access to clean water, sanitation, and affordable healthcare also improves overall well-being and productivity, reducing the burden of disease and related expenses.
Community-led initiatives and social safety nets play a vital role. Encouraging the formation of self-help groups and cooperative societies can enable collective savings, investment, and mutual support. Local food banks, community gardens, and volunteer programs can also provide immediate relief and foster a sense of shared responsibility in addressing poverty.
Eradicating poverty in our area demands a holistic approach that combines improved education, economic empowerment, better infrastructure, and strong community support. By implementing these practical measures, we can create a more resilient, prosperous, and equitable village for all its residents.
